Kenya's Telkom seeks revenge, hockey crown in Africa Club Cup in Nigeria

    NAIROBI, Dec 13 (Xinhua) -- Kenya’s Telkom hockey club head coach Jos Openda says West African teams hold the advantage ahead of their Africa Cup for Club Championships, which will be staged in Abuja, Nigeria.

    The continental competition will be staged in Nigeria from Dec. 15-22 and Telkom will be eyeing to recapture the title.

    Openda said the tournament, which has attracted over 15 teams, will be crucial for the players ahead of next year’s Africa Olympic Games qualifiers, where the continent expects to field strong teams in both men and women’s competition aiming for medal podium.

    “My team is focused and strong after our preparations. They are now itching to secure their revenge against the West African clubs, who are keen to ruffle the status quo,” Openda said in Nairobi on Thursday.

    “Our only target is to reclaim our trophy back, which we lost early in January to Ghana Revenue Authority.”

    Telkom, who are nine time champions of the Africa club title, failed in the last hurdle to make it ten when Ghana Revenue Authority beat them 1-0 in Accra in January.

    But as the team left for Abuja, coach Openda had only one resolution, victory. Telkom together with United States International University (USIU) will be Kenya’s representatives at the continental championships.

    This is after the two men’s teams, Kenya Police and Butali pulled out of the competition citing financial constraints. It will force Telkom to have their best game if they are to dethrone the West Africans.

    “This team has learnt from their mistake and we have sharpened our striking force. We need to utilize our chances and seal the porous defense. We lost and it was good for the game because they broke our dominance. But we must restore ourselves back to the helm as true champions,” adds Openda.

    Alongside the Kenyans teams, Telkom and USIU, other teams to look for are defending champions GRA and their compatriots Ghana Police, Nigeria’s KADA Queens and Delta Queens.

    Former Nigeria Super League Champions Niger Flickers and Eastern Company Hockey Club of Egypt (defending champions), El Shakira also of Egypt, will be the top sides in the annual competition. Others are Police of Ghana.
